The modern wireless communication systems require modulated signals with wide modulation bandwidth. This, in turns, requires signals with very high dynamic range and peak-to-average power ratio (PAPR). This means that the amplifier in the base-station has to work at a power back-off as large as the dynamic range of the signal, so that the amplifier has a high linearity in this region. For the standard single-stage amplifiers, this large power back-off reduces the efficiency dramatically. In this work, a three-way Doherty power amplifier (DPA) aiming at high power efficiency within a dynamic range of 9.5 dB, is designed and fabricated using partitioning design approach. The partitioning design approach decomposes a complex design task into small-sized, well-controllable, and verifiable subcircuits. This advanced straight forward method has shown very promising results. Using this design approach, a three-way DPA has been designed to demonstrate the advantages of this reliable design technique as well. Based on the design of a single-stage power amplifier and proposing a novel output power combiner, a 6 W three-way DPA has been designed which allows the mandatory load modulation principle in three-way DPA structures to be realized with simpler elements, whereas the design of a standard Doherty combiner would have been very challenging and not practical due to the extremely small value of its characteristic line impedance. The proposed combiner is calculated for a three-way DPA with 2-mm AlGaN/GaN-HEMTs. The simulation result shows a very good load modulation for the amplifier, which confirms the theoretical expectation for a three-way DPA. The efficiency of the designed 6 W three-way DPA at large back-off shows very promising values compared to recently reported amplifiers. The measured IMD3 products confirm the good linearity of the amplifier as well. Accordingly, the proposed power combiner and the design strategy are recommended to be used as the preferred option for designing three-way DPA structures with very high output power.

This book presents a synthesis of the research carried out in the Laboratory of Signal Processing and Communications (LaPSyC), CONICET, Universidad Nacional del Sur, Argentina, since 2003. It presents models and techniques widely used by the signal processing community, focusing on low-complexity methodologies that are scalable to different applications. It also highlights measures of the performance and impact of each compensation technique. The book is divided into three parts: 1) basic models 2) compensation techniques and 3) applications in advanced technologies. The first part addresses basic architectures of transceivers, their component blocks and modulation techniques. It also describes the performance to be taken into account, regardless of the distortions that need to be compensated. In the second part, several schemes of compensation and/or reduction of imperfections are explored, including linearization of power amplifiers, compensation of the characteristics of analog-to- digital converters and CFO compensation for OFDM modulation. The third and last part demonstrates the use of some of these techniques in modern wireless-communication systems, such as full-duplex transmission, massive MIMO schemes and Internet of Things applications.

This book presents high-/mixed-voltage analog and radio frequency (RF) circuit techniques for developing low-cost multistandard wireless receivers in nm-length CMOS processes. Key benefits of high-/mixed-voltage RF and analog CMOS circuits are explained, state-of-the-art examples are studied, and circuit solutions before and after voltage-conscious design are compared. Three real design examples are included, which demonstrate the feasibility of high-/mixed-voltage circuit techniques. Provides a valuable summary and real case studies of the state-of-the-art in high-/mixed-voltage circuits and systems; Includes novel high-/mixed-voltage analog and RF circuit techniques – from concept to practice; Describes the first high-voltage-enabled mobile-TVRF front-end in 90nm CMOS and the first mixed-voltage full-band mobile-TV Receiver in 65nm CMOS; Demonstrates the feasibility of high-/mixed-voltage circuit techniques with real design examples.

This book is a comprehensive exposition of FET modeling, and is a must-have resource for seasoned professionals and new graduates in the RF and microwave power amplifier design and modeling community. In it, you will find descriptions of characterization and measurement techniques, analysis methods, and the simulator implementation, model verification and validation procedures that are needed to produce a transistor model that can be used with confidence by the circuit designer. Written by semiconductor industry professionals with many years' device modeling experience in LDMOS and III-V technologies, this was the first book to address the modeling requirements specific to high-power RF transistors. A technology-independent approach is described, addressing thermal effects, scaling issues, nonlinear modeling, and in-package matching networks. These are illustrated using the current market-leading high-power RF technology, LDMOS, as well as with III-V power devices.
